Ut stiltme en stoarm: LXXV Sonetten by Douwe Kalma is a collection of sonnets written in the early 20th century. The book explores themes of nature, love, loss, and longing through the poetic form, capturing the emotional intensity of the human experience. The language, rich in imagery and sentiment, reflects a deep connection to the landscapes of Friesland, suggesting a celebration of both the beauty and melancholy found within personal and natural realms. In this lyrical collection, Kalma presents a series of 75 sonnets that blend observations of the natural world with introspective reflections on love and existence. The poet captures the essence of seasons, the shifting emotions tied to changing landscapes, and an ongoing dialogue with the divine. Each sonnet unfolds like a moment in time, offering vivid descriptions and meditations that evoke both the grandeur and fragility of life. The interplay between the serene beauty of nature and the tumultuous feelings of the heart invites readers to embark on a journey of emotional exploration, highlighting the eternal truths of longing, hope, and the quest for peace amid life’s storms.
